Python是一种通用编程语言,也可以用于财务分析。Python编程语言提供了许多工具来处理和分析数据,因此非常适合财务专业人员使用。在这里,我们将介绍一些使用Python进行财务分析的方法。
第一个步骤是获取您需要分析的数据。Python可以使用多种方式获取数据,例如从CSV文件、数据库或网络API提取数据。
# 使用pandas获取CSV文件数据
import pandas as pd
df = pd.read_csv('data.csv')
print(df.head())一旦数据被提取,就可以开始预处理和清洗数据。这可以通过使用Python的pandas库来实现。
# 数据清洗 df = df.dropna() df = df.drop_duplicates() print(df.head())
接下来,您可以使用Python进行数据分析和图表绘制。Python提供了许多开源库来进行这些操作,例如matplotlib、seaborn和plotly等。
# 绘制图表
import matplotlib.pyplot as plt
plt.plot(df['Date'], df['Close'])
plt.ylabel('Price')
plt.xlabel('Date')
plt.show()最后,您可以使用Python进行金融计算,例如计算现值、未来值和贷款利率等。
# 使用numpy进行金融计算
import numpy as np
rate = 0.05
cf = [-100, 20, 30, 40]
npv = np.npv(rate, cf)
print("净现值: ", npv)
fv = np.fv(rate, 10, -100, -100, 'end')
print("未来值: ", fv)
pmt = np.pmt(0.05/12, 12*10, 300000)
print("每月支付金额: ", pmt)总之,Python是一个强大的工具,可以用于财务分析。它提供了多种方法来获取、处理和分析数据,以及进行计算和绘制图表。
本文可能转载于网络公开资源,如果侵犯您的权益,请联系我们删除。
0
